shopping_basket Ingredients

Main Ingredients
  • jellyfish 200g
The aromatics
  • green pepper 100g
  • red pepper 100g
  • sesame seeds 1 tbsp
  • lemon 1 medium
  • garlic 2 cloves
The sauce & seasonings
  • vinegar 2 tbsp
  • soy sauce 2 tbsp
  • sugar 1 tsp
  • salt to taste
  • sesame oil 1 tsp
  • mustard 1 tsp

menu_book Directions

1
Step 1
Step 1
Rinse the jellyfish with running water.
2
Step 2
Step 2
Cut the lemon into slices, peel the garlic and crush it slightly, and cut the green and red peppers into diamond-shaped blocks.
3
Step 3
Step 3
Mix the vinegar, soy sauce, sugar, salt, sesame oil, and mustard, then add the lemon slices, garlic, and peppers to the sauce and marinate for a while.
4
Step 4
Step 4
Pour the sauce over the jellyfish skin, sprinkle with sesame seeds, and serve.
